3p: Storms, Spotters & Global Economics

from Wisconsin's Afternoon News

The 3 o’clock hour starts at 3:08 with today’s 3 at 3 . At 3:16, we turn to developments out of Outagamie County of fish swimming in flood waters. At 3:22, WTMJ’s Debbie Lazaga brings a special feature on storm chasers vs. storm spotters, breaking down the crucial differences in how each helps keep communities safe. At 3:36, Brian Niznansky updates us on the severe weather threat and whether more storms are on the way. The hour wraps at 3:46 with ABC’s Mason Leath, who explains how the Iran war is affecting the U.S. economy, from energy markets to consumer prices and global supply chains.
